Pay: Leadership Scale 1-4 £42,195- £46,500 Start Date: 1st September 2021Excellent Leadership and CareerDevelopment Opportunity Due to the promotion of ourprevious Deputy to Headship, we are seeking to appoint a dynamic, highlycompetent, engaging individual who has the drive and enthusiasm to help fulfilour schools vison. We are looking for a highlymotivated, quick thinking, articulate and creative leader to join our friendlyand supportive team in a school of happy, enthusiastic and respectful children.This position will suit an energetic person who is passionate about educationand leadership, has the highest expectations of themselves and others, is adynamic primary practitioner who understands outstanding teaching and learningand a strong communicator with emotional intelligence. Our new deputy will have a proventrack record of excellence both inside and outside the classroom and beexpected to develop whole school teaching and learning, curriculum, staffdevelopment and assessment. High expectations are key to the role and acommitment to inclusive education, so that everyone can achieve. Our new deputyalso needs to have the ability to lead teams with care and confidence.In return, we offer a prospect inwhich to learn and develop a strong and creative leadership practice, theopportunity to work in collaboration with other local headteachers and schoolsin the Ashford area as well as more widely in Kent, a strong, supportive andactive governing body, a positive, caring and welcoming environment with aChristian ethos. Information about the schoolSet in the heart of beautiful,Kent countryside, Egerton Church of England Primary School is a rural, one formentry primary school with 197 children on roll. Naturally the children are ourgreatest asset and the school plays a central part in the village community.We are a voluntary controlledChurch of England school, committed to providing the highest quality educationfor all pupils in an atmosphere where our Christian faith is evident in all weteach and do together. Our aim is to create a community where our core valuesof perseverance, compassion, respect, forgiveness, honesty and hope are alwayspresent. All members - children, teachers, parents, staff and governors - playa key part in building community and we encourage with praise; we teach byexample; we lead with respect for all. We have an enthusiastic andwelcoming staff team who are committed to providing a safe and happyenvironment which nurtures every child, which encourages them todevelop their personal talents and which challenges them to achieve the highestacademic standard. We believe the induction of new staff members is key, andhave training opportunities available both in school and in our alliance ofschools in order to support initial practice. We have a very supportivegoverning body, as well as an active parent association who are keen to helpfund improvements in our curriculum and school grounds.
